I have just reached a profound, and probably long overdue, understanding about saving money. It's not just frugal, moral, modest, or putting something aside for the rainy day. It's financially savvy.
The rich don't keep getting richer because they are screwing the poor. They keep getting richer because
MONEY ATTRACTS MORE MONEY.
And I'm not talking about just buying silver at an opportune moment or the like, this goes for grocery store runs just as well as investments.
An example from my very own life. Year or so ago I was going through the grocery store ads, because when you're poor, bargain hunting is a must. Noticed that pork butt was on sale. A very good sale. My brain started calculating; I can buy a lot, eat some, freeze the rest, and accumulate savings for several week into the future. Except. Checking my bank account I realized that I couldn't afford to buy even one piece, let alone several. So I ended up buying something that was relatively much more expensive and loosing money in the future as well.
Us Finns say "Köyhällä ei ole varaa ostaa halpaa" rouhgly translating to "The poor can't afford to buy cheap". Cheaper items tend to be of poorer quality, give less value for you money and break more often, forcing you to buy another "cheap" version, eventually spending more money in total than someone who could afford to buy quality to begin with.
I guess to many these things are obvious, but I felt the need to write this "epiphany" out. Money doesn't just get you more and better things, it gets you more money. You can afford:
And another thing. The less money you have the more energy you expend. Bargain searching, counting, stressing, worrying. You could use that time and energy to possibly create more money, and time, and energy.
So the next time I save that 40 cents at the store or pick up that empty soda can (15 cent deposit) someone discarded on the street, I am not just being frugal. I am preparing for opportunity.
